England to Begin the European Championship 2028 Quest at City’s Home Ground

The England national team will embark on their 2028 European Championship journey at the Manchester City’s stadium, assuming they achieve the expected qualification for a championship staged throughout the bulk of Britain and the Ireland.

The Etihad Stadium has not welcomed an Three Lions match since May 2016, when the Turkish team were beaten 2-1 in a friendly, but is almost certain to host the Three Lions for their opening fixture on Saturday 10 June 2028.

The English side are planned to play their last two group stage games at the national stadium, but, in the event of winning the preliminary round, their last-16 tie would be held at Newcastle’s St James’ Park. Securing the runner-up spot would mean starting the knockouts at Everton’s ground.

Competition Launch and Rally

The championship was inaugurated at an gathering in central London on Wednesday evening. Senior figures from Uefa and the organizing bodies were barracked as they entered the location by about 50 pro-Palestine demonstrators, who called for Israel’s national side to be expelled from the sport because of the conflict in Gaza.

Banners were displayed with messages stating “Show Israel the red card” and “You are complicit”, while activists shouted: “Kick Israel out.”

Event Schedule

The opening game of the European Championship will be staged at the Cardiff’s stadium in the Welsh capital, on June 9, 2028, a game that will include the Welsh team if they secure a place.

Wembley will host the two semi-final matches and the championship match, which will be staged on Sunday 9 July with a start time at late afternoon.

It is anticipated that an earlier start, which will also be used for Champions League finals from next season, will attract family audiences and help engage a broader range of audiences.

Qualifying Teams

The Ireland are scheduled to play their first game at the Dublin stadium and the Tartan Army would play similarly at Glasgow’s Hampden Park.

All four host countries’ teams will enter the qualification process; two guaranteed slots will be reserved for any that do not reach the finals through the standard process.

Stadiums and Elimination Phase

Aston Villa’s stadium and The North London arena round out the event’s nine venues. Every stadium will hold at least one elimination game, with the last eight played at each country’s national stadium.

The qualification draw will be held in the Northern Irish capital, which was excluded as a host city last year when it became clear the Belfast stadium could not be redeveloped in time, on December 6, 2026.

More than three million admissions, a unprecedented number for a men’s European Championship, are expected to be made available to supporters.
